Cassette Cooling Systems: A Smart, Space-Saving Cooling SolutionWhen it comes to cooling large, open-plan areas or contemporary commercial buildings, cassette air conditioning systems are a significantly popular choice. Streamlined, discreet, and extremely effective, they offer powerful climate control without jeopardizing on aesthetics.But exactly what are cassette ac system-- and why are so lots of services and homeowners selecting them?What Is a Cassette A/c Unit?A cassette air conditioning system is a type of split system air conditioning system, usually mounted in a suspended or incorrect ceiling. Unlike wall-mounted systems, cassette systems distribute cool (or warm) air in 4 directions, supplying even temperature level control throughout the room (air conditioner service perth).They include two main elements: Indoor System: The cassette, set up flush with the ceiling.Outdoor System: Typically positioned on the building's exterior.This setup is ideal for rooms without available wall area or where looks are a priority.Key Advantages of Cassette A/c Units
Where Are Cassette Air Conditioning Units A Lot Of Typically Used?Open- strategy officesRetail stores and showroomsRestaurants and cafesHotels and lobbiesSchools and universitiesModern property houses with drop ceilingsThey're especially favored in business fit-outs and remodellings, where space and look are leading priorities.Installation ConsiderationsWhile cassette air conditioning units are flexible, they do need: Ceiling space for the indoor unit (generally 300mm or more clearance) Gain access to for upkeep through a ceiling panel or gain access to hatch.Professional setup, especially for wiring and refrigerant handling.A certified heating and cooling service technician will guarantee the unit is properly sized, properly positioned, and safely connected to drain and power systems.Maintenance Tips for Cassette UnitsTo keep your cassette a/c working effectively: Clean or replace the filters every 1-- 3 months.Check for clogs in the condensate drain.Schedule an expert inspection a minimum of once a year.Make sure the vents are unblocked for smooth airflow.Regular servicing not only improves performance however likewise extends the life of the unit (air conditioner service perth).Are Cassette Units Right for You?If you're trying to find a cooling option that: Doesn't clutter your wallsCools uniformly in big or open roomsBlends seamlessly with your interior decoration . then cassette air conditioners are worth considering - air conditioner service perth.They're especially suited for business homes, hospitality venues, and high-end renovations.Final Thoughts: Why Choose Cassette AC Units?Cassette a/c systems offer an effective blend of performance, design, and effectiveness.
